Iraqi Conditions Favor Obama
by Squeek

The conditions in Iraq are moving towards favoring a withdrawal, not stopping it.

The operation in Mosul showed that !) the Iraqi army is supplanting US troops in important missions; 2) they are more effective at interacting with and gaining intelligence from the civilian population that Americans have been.

These are two reasons to go ahead with withdrawal on Obama's current timeline, which ends 2 years from now. If the gain in Iraqi military and government confidence and action continue, the stage is set for beginning to withdraw shortly after January 20th. The most likely 'refinement' would come after that withdrawal starts.


General Petraeus is smart. He knows what's coming. He got a few more 'surge' months from Bush, which he may have to give back to Obama. But he WILL make it work. Obama WILL start withdrawing.

If, under the mission of withdrawal, Petaeus has to slow it down or temporarily stop because of conditions on the ground, the American people would certainly understand that. After all the mission is to withdraw responsibly and in a way to protect US troops. The difference is in the mission.
